Job Title: Licensed Childcare Administrator
Location: Her Heart Can, Denton County, Texas
Availability: Full-Time
Salary: $65000-$75000 Yearly
Job Summary: As a Licensed Childcare Administrator at Her Heart Can, you will assume a key leadership role in overseeing the childcare program provided to pregnant and parenting adolescents residing in our residential treatment center. Working closely with the Clinical and Medical Directors, you will ensure the delivery of high-quality, trauma-informed care that supports the well-being and development of young mothers and their children. This position requires strong leadership, organizational skills, and a commitment to promoting a nurturing and supportive environment for families in need.
Responsibilities:
  1. Program Management: Oversee all aspects of the program, including staffing, scheduling, curriculum development, and regulatory compliance, to ensure the provision of comprehensive and effective services to pregnant and parenting adolescents and their children.
  2. Staff Supervision: Provide leadership and guidance to staff, including recruitment, training, performance evaluation, and ongoing support, fostering a collaborative and professional team environment dedicated to meeting the needs of residents and their children.
  3. Case Management: Collaborate with the clinical team to develop and implement individualized care plans for each resident and their child, addressing their unique needs, goals, and challenges while promoting personal growth, stability, and self-sufficiency.
  4. Parenting Support: Offer parenting education, guidance, and support to pregnant and parenting adolescents, equipping them with the knowledge, skills, and resources necessary to provide nurturing and responsive care to their children.
  5. Child Development: Ensure that all childcare activities and programming are developmentally appropriate and aligned with best practices in early childhood education, supporting the cognitive, social, emotional, and physical development of young children in a safe and stimulating environment.
  6. Safety and Compliance: Maintain compliance with all relevant state licensing regulations, safety standards, and center policies and procedures, conducting regular inspections and assessments of Her Heart Can facilities and practices to uphold the highest standards of quality and safety.
  7. Collaboration: Work collaboratively with the clinical team, medical staff, social workers, educators, and other stakeholders to coordinate services and support for residents and their families, promoting integrated and holistic care that addresses their comprehensive needs.
Qualifications:
  • Bachelor’s or master’s degree in early childhood education, social work, psychology, or a related field required.
  • Current licensure or certification as a Childcare Administrator in the state of Texas.
  • Minimum of 3 years of experience in a Mental treatment center management, preferably in a residential treatment or similar setting serving adolescents and families.
  • Strong leadership, communication, and interpersonal skills, with the ability to effectively engage with residents, staff, and external partners.
  • Knowledge of trauma-informed care principles, child development, parenting education, and relevant state regulations governing residential childcare facilities.
  • Commitment to the mission and values of the pregnancy residential treatment center, including a dedication to empowering young mothers and promoting positive outcomes for families.
